使用 Azure 門戶建立 Linux 虛擬機器

2021-09-08 13:43:13 字數 1957 閱讀 4944

可以通過 azure 門戶建立 azure 虛擬機器。 此方法提供乙個基於瀏覽器的使用者介面,用於建立和配置虛擬機器和所有相關的資源。 本快速入門介紹了如何建立虛擬機器並在 vm 上安裝 webserver。

如果沒有 azure 訂閱,可在開始前建立乙個試用帳戶。

需要乙個 ssh 金鑰對才能完成此快速入門。 如果有現成的 ssh 金鑰對,則可跳過此步驟。

在 bash 外殼程式中,執行以下命令並按螢幕說明操作。 命令輸出包括公鑰檔案的檔名。 將公鑰檔案的內容複製到剪貼簿。

bash複製

ssh-keygen -t rsa -b 2048
通過  登入到 azure 門戶。

單擊 azure 門戶左上角的「新建」按鈕。

選擇「計算」,然後選擇「ubuntu server 16.04 lts」。

輸入虛擬機器資訊。 對於「身份驗證型別」,請選擇「ssh 公鑰」。 貼上「ssh 公鑰」時,請務必刪除所有前導或尾隨空格。 完成後,單擊「確定」。

在「設定」下,保留預設值,然後單擊「確定」。

在摘要頁上,單擊「確定」以開始虛擬機器部署。

vm 將固定到 azure 門戶儀表板。 完成部署後,會自動開啟 vm 摘要。

建立與虛擬機器的 ssh 連線。

單擊虛擬機器屬性上的「連線」按鈕。 單擊「連線」按鈕後,顯示可用於連線到虛擬機器的 ssh 連線字串。

執行以下命令建立 ssh 會話。 將連線字串替換為從 azure 門戶複製的值。

bash複製

ssh [email protected]
使用以下 bash 指令碼更新包源並安裝最新的 nginx 包。

bash複製

#!/bin/bash

# update package source

sudo apt-get -y update

# install nginx

sudo apt-get -y install nginx

完成後,退出 ssh 會話,返回 azure 門戶中的 vm 屬性。

網路安全組 (nsg) 保護入站和出站流量的安全。 從 azure 門戶建立 vm 後,將會在進行 ssh 連線的埠 22 上建立入站規則。 由於此 vm 託管 webserver,需為埠 80 建立 nsg 規則。

在虛擬機器上,單擊資源組的名稱。

選擇「網路安全組」。 可以通過「型別」列來標識 nsg。

在左側選單的「設定」下,單擊「入站安全規則」。

單擊「新增」。

在「名稱」中,鍵入「http」。 請確保將「埠範圍」設定為 80,將「操作」設定為「允許」。

單擊 「確定」。

安裝 nginx 並向 vm 開啟埠 80 以後,即可通過 internet 訪問 webserver。 開啟 web 瀏覽器,輸入 vm 的公共 ip 位址。 該公共 ip 位址可以在 azure 門戶的 vm 屬性中找到。

不再需要資源組、虛擬機器和所有相關的資源時,可將其刪除。 為此,請選擇虛擬機器的資源組,然後單擊「刪除」。

在本快速入門中,部署了乙個簡單的虛擬機器、一條網路安全組規則,並安裝了乙個 web 伺服器。 若要詳細了解 azure 虛擬機器,請繼續學習 linux vm 的教程。

azure linux 虛擬機器教程

立即訪問

使用 Azure 門戶建立 Windows 虛擬機器

可以通過 azure 門戶建立 azure 虛擬機器。此方法提供乙個基於瀏覽器的使用者介面,用於建立和配置虛擬機器和所有相關的資源。本快速入門介紹了如何建立虛擬機器並在 vm 上安裝 webserver。如果沒有 azure 訂閱,可在開始前建立乙個試用帳戶。通過 登入到 azure 門戶。單擊 a...

Azure 門戶使用概覽

azure 門戶是管理 azure 雲平台的核心工具,使用者可以在其中預配和管理 azure 資源。本教程將幫助你熟悉azure管理門戶,包括一些關鍵功能的介紹,並演示了如何通過 azure 門戶建立虛擬機器。0 7 20 azure 門戶介紹 左側導航,上方功能按鈕和儀錶盤 7 20 12 10 ...

使用 Azure 門戶建立 Linux 虛擬機器

可以通過 azure 門戶建立 azure 虛擬機器。此方法提供乙個基於瀏覽器的使用者介面,用於建立和配置虛擬機器和所有相關的資源。本快速入門介紹了如何建立虛擬機器並在 vm 上安裝 webserver。如果沒有 azure 訂閱,可在開始前建立乙個試用帳戶。需要乙個 ssh 金鑰對才能完成此快速入...